Global Hygienic Cladding Market to Reach US$4.8 Billion by 2030
The global market for Hygienic Cladding estimated at US$3.1 Billion in the year 2024, is expected to reach US$4.8 Billion by 2030, growing at a CAGR of 7.7% over the analysis period 2024-2030. PVC Cladding, one of the segments analyzed in the report, is expected to record a 8.5% CAGR and reach US$2.0 Billion by the end of the analysis period. Growth in the Polypropylene Cladding segment is estimated at 8.3% CAGR over the analysis period.
The U.S. Market is Estimated at US$838.0 Million While China is Forecast to Grow at 12.1% CAGR
The Hygienic Cladding market in the U.S. is estimated at US$838.0 Million in the year 2024. China, the world`s second largest economy, is forecast to reach a projected market size of US$1.0 Billion by the year 2030 trailing a CAGR of 12.1% over the analysis period 2024-2030. Among the other noteworthy geographic markets are Japan and Canada, each forecast to grow at a CAGR of 3.8% and 7.4% respectively over the analysis period. Within Europe, Germany is forecast to grow at approximately 5.1% CAGR.

Why Is Hygienic Cladding Becoming a Standard in Controlled Environments?
Hygienic cladding refers to specialized wall and ceiling coverings designed to provide seamless, non-porous, and easily cleanable surfaces in environments where hygiene is critical. These panels are primarily used in food processing facilities, pharmaceutical manufacturing units, healthcare settings, commercial kitchens, and cleanrooms. Their role is to minimize bacterial growth, withstand frequent sanitization, and comply with stringent regulatory standards related to cleanliness, safety, and contamination control.
Unlike traditional tiling or painted surfaces, hygienic cladding systems offer superior chemical resistance, moisture impermeability, and antimicrobial properties. They are also quicker to install, require less maintenance, and can be customized for fire resistance, thermal insulation, or static dissipation. The increased regulatory scrutiny in food safety (e.g., HACCP compliance), healthcare sterilization, and pharmaceutical GMP adherence has significantly boosted the demand for hygienic cladding in both new constructions and retrofitting projects worldwide.
How Are Material Technologies and Compliance Standards Shaping Product Innovation?
Advancements in polymer science and surface engineering are driving the development of high-performance cladding materials such as PVC, GRP (glass-reinforced plastic), HDPE, and antimicrobial laminates. These materials are now being designed for UV resistance, scratch prevention, and compatibility with harsh disinfectants. Some solutions even incorporate silver-ion technology to actively reduce microbial contamination on contact, extending their effectiveness between cleaning cycles.
In parallel, international standards such as ISO 14644 (for cleanrooms), EU GMP Annex 1, and FDA guidelines are reinforcing the need for seamless, hygienic wall protection systems. Manufacturers are responding with cladding systems that feature invisible joints, welded seams, and curved corner profiles to eliminate dirt-trapping crevices. These developments are especially important in sectors like life sciences and medtech, where contamination control is directly tied to product quality and patient safety.
Which Industries and Regions Are Leading Adoption of Hygienic Cladding Solutions?
The food and beverage industry is the largest consumer of hygienic cladding, particularly in processing plants, cold storage facilities, and commercial kitchens. The healthcare sector follows closely, with widespread use in operating theatres, ICUs, laboratories, and sterile storage areas. Pharmaceutical and biotech facilities are also high adopters, especially in areas requiring Class A/B cleanroom environments.
Geographically, Europe leads in terms of regulatory-driven demand, especially in the U.K., Germany, and Nordic countries, where health and food safety compliance is stringent. North America follows, driven by the pharmaceutical and food processing sectors. Asia-Pacific is showing the fastest growth, particularly in China, India, and Southeast Asia, where industrial and healthcare infrastructure is expanding rapidly. Middle Eastern countries are also investing in hygienic construction as part of hospital modernization and tourism-driven food service expansion.
